Are you ready to build America’s energy future? Form Energy is an American manufacturing and energy technology company. We’re revolutionizing energy storage with cost-effective, multi-day technology designed to keep the electric grid secure and reliable, even during extended periods of stress. By strengthening the electric system and reimagining what’s possible, we’re giving clean energy a whole new form!

In recent years, Form Energy has earned a number of accolades, including being named by TIME as a “Best Invention”, MIT Technology Review as a “Top Climate Tech Company To Watch”, and Fast Company as “One of the Next Big Things In Tech”. We are making rapid progress on our mission of delivering energy storage for a better world, and our team is growing just as rapidly to meet demand. We have signed contracts with leading electric utilities across the United States and production of our iron‑air batteries is underway at our first high‑volume manufacturing facility in West Virginia.

Role Description

The Test Operations team at Form is responsible for receiving, bring up, maintenance, and decommissioning of our test article prototypes. Along with the retrofitting and build of our test beds. We're looking for an experienced engineering technician to join our team in Berkeley, CA, to help us bring our groundbreaking battery modules to life.

In this role, you will be a key member of the Test Operations team, working closely with engineers and technicians to install, commission, test, operate, and troubleshoot the electrical and mechanical systems in our prototypes. This is an exciting opportunity to help shape and be part of the growth of a fast‑moving company with breakthrough technology and an incredible mission!

What you'll do:
  • Support installation, commissioning, decommissioning, and operations for Form’s battery module prototypes.
  • Perform hands‑on troubleshooting of electrical and mechanical systems to identify and resolve root causes of complex failures.
  • Conduct wiring and assembly of industrial control, power, and data acquisition circuitry with high precision.
  • Execute test plans to characterize the performance and functionality of battery systems under the direction of engineers.
  • Support Form’s first responder program to minimize energized downtime.
  • Support the execution of performance testing, attain data, and communicate findings to Engineering to improve performance.
  • Maintain clear, comprehensive, and accurate logs of test data, system modifications, and troubleshooting steps to ensure seamless knowledge sharing across the test operations team.
  • Maintain and keep our cell and module lab spaces organized, clean, and safe at all times.
What you'll bring:
  • 4+ years of hands‑on experience as a technician working with high‑powered equipment; experience with battery or solar systems is a plus.
  • Proficient in troubleshooting complex electrical issues in high‑voltage systems and able to read electrical schematics and single‑line diagrams.
  • A solid understanding of networking principles and PLC systems, alongside familiarity with industrial communication protocols for system‑level debugging.
  • Highly safety‑conscious with training in high‑voltage risk assessment, safety protocols, and experience working around heavy construction equipment.
  • Comfortable with frequent and long‑term wear of heavy PPE (steel‑toed boots, face shields, chemical suits, etc.) as required.
  • Strong written communication skills with a proven track record of creating clear, actionable technical documentation and tracking work using Jira.
  • A strong work ethic rooted in a deep pride in craftsmanship—ensuring high‑quality, reliable, and clean assembly and wiring work.
  • An attention to the details and proactive mindset.
  • Physically able to frequently lift up to 25 pounds and occasionally lift up to 50 pounds.
